Output 35dca3409963499e94db969e7440bee999c547531c7d6ace67c8e0c764f97a62:22

value
76629796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00aad6e829a236082067aa969fd50be6aaa65aed OP_EQUAL
address
31kYagL9hXh6DehyiSoz4ffG5eisf4aiBV
transaction
35dca3409963499e94db969e7440bee999c547531c7d6ace67c8e0c764f97a62
spent
true